The Top 3 Brake Upgrades for the F10 M5: Stopping Power for Street and Track Use

The BMW F10 M5 is known for its powerful performance and dynamic driving experience. However, to truly harness its capabilities, upgrading the braking system is essential. Here, we explore the top three brake upgrades for the F10 M5 that enhance stopping power for both street and track use.

1. Carbon-Ceramic Brake System

The carbon-ceramic brake system is a premium upgrade that offers significant advantages over traditional steel brakes. These brakes are lighter, which reduces unsprung weight and improves handling. Additionally, they provide superior heat dissipation, making them ideal for high-performance driving.

  • Weight Reduction: Carbon-ceramic brakes are significantly lighter than steel counterparts.
  • Heat Resistance: They can withstand higher temperatures without fading.
  • Longevity: These brakes have a longer lifespan, reducing replacement frequency.

2. Upgraded Brake Pads

Investing in high-performance brake pads can drastically improve the braking performance of the F10 M5. Upgraded pads offer better bite, improved modulation, and reduced fade under heavy braking conditions.

  • Material Composition: Look for pads made from semi-metallic or ceramic materials for optimal performance.
  • Track vs. Street: Choose pads that are designed for your primary use, whether it’s street driving or track days.
  • Noise and Dust: Consider pads that minimize noise and dust for a cleaner experience.

3. Performance Brake Rotors

Upgrading to performance brake rotors can enhance the overall braking performance of the F10 M5. Slotted or drilled rotors improve airflow and heat dissipation, leading to better stopping power and reduced brake fade.

  • Slotted Rotors: These allow for better gas and dust evacuation, improving grip.
  • Drilled Rotors: They offer increased cooling but may be more prone to cracking under extreme conditions.
  • Material: Look for rotors made from high-carbon or performance materials for durability.
